Handheld Operating System:

 

Extremely portable light weight, self-contained information management, and communication devices. It has less memory and little storage. Handheld operating system is designed to run on machines that have lower speed processors, less memory, and fewer resources. 

 

Handheld systems include Personal Digital Assistants (PDAs), such as Cellular or Palm-Pilots Telephones with connectivity to a network such as the Internet. 

 

Example of handheld operating system is Symbian OS, Palm OS, Linux OS, Pocket PC, Windows and Android.

 

Server Operating System: 

 

It is a special type of operating system design for a server computer, which are large personal computers, workstations, or even mainframes. This operating system is designed with special features and computational capabilities within a client-server architecture. They serve several users simultaneously over a network and allow the users to share hardware and software resources. Server operating systems also played typical roles as the mail server, web server, and application server, etc. 

 

Example of server operating system is Mac OS X server, Windows server and Red Hat Enterprise Linux etc.
